Well for a while I was depressed, I found out i also had PTSD. I don't know if i still do i guess i do but there are ways to help yourself cope with things and to find yourself. The most important thing to me is to know who you are and what you want from life.So there are things that i've done to help myself cope with problems in life.



1. Who are you now?

2. Are you happy?

3. What can you do to make yourself happy?

4. What needs to change for the better?

5. What do you want to do with your life?

Them are some things to think about. Eather it can help or it won't but its always up to you to do the work of getting better...if not for yourself, for someone you care about. I hope this might help someone else besides me learning to get better yourself...hopefully .
